The Toronto Raptors have signed veteran forward Kyle Anderson to a one-year contract worth $3.9 million. This move follows the recent acquisition of Kawhi Leonard from the Los Angeles Clippers, marking an overhaul of the roster after their first-round playoff exit. Anderson, who reunites with Leonard after their time together on the San Antonio Spurs, enters his 13th NBA season and brings valuable experience to the Raptors' frontcourt. Free agency negotiations began on July 2, but official announcements will occur starting July 6.
